You can return to the original, simpler writing experience—often called the Classic Editor—which functions more like a traditional word processor rather than the modern “Blocks” system. On WordPress.com, the easiest way to access this is by navigating to your Posts list, clicking the three dots (⋮) next to a post title, and selecting “Classic Editor” from the menu. If you are using a self-hosted version of WordPress, you can permanently revert to the old interface by installing the official Classic Editor plugin from the Plugins → Add New menu, which is maintained specifically for those who prefer the familiar legacy layout. Alternatively, if you only need the old toolbar occasionally, you can click the (+) button within the new editor and search for the “Classic Block,” which inserts a text box featuring the original formatting buttons exactly as they appeared in previous versions.
